Our Commitment to Sustainability

With this Non-financial Statement, Beiersdorf provides transparent information on its material sustainability matters. For the fiscal year 2025, we report partially in accordance with the “European Sustainability Reporting Standards” (ESRS) in preparation for the “Corporate Sustainability Reporting Directive” (CSRD). Through our Double Materiality Assessment, we identified material impacts, risks and opportunities (IROs), resulting in the disclosure of all ESRS standards.

Key 2025 Milestones Towards Net Zero 2045

Climate Change Target Achieved

Consumer Business Segment reached its first climate target of a 33% reduction in absolute Scope 1, 2 & 3 greenhouse gas emissions.

tesa Business Segment met its interim target of a 50% reduction in Scope 1 & 2 greenhouse gas emissions.

(baseline year 2018)

50:50 Gender Parity in Management Positions

Own Workforce Target Achieved

Since 2023, leadership positions worldwide have been balanced between women and men.

In 2025,

  • 52.3% of leadership positions (management groups 1–4) worldwide were held by women.
  • women make up 58% of the Supervisory Board and 50% of the Executive Board.
  • the Group received the “Women‑on‑Board Award” and its third “Green Envelope” from the “AllBright Foundation”.

Women in Circularity

Resource Use and Circular Economy

Our “Women in Circularity” program helps tackle the global issues of plastic pollution and social inequality by strengthening local recycling infrastructures and by creating income and development opportunities for 1,600+ women working in the waste sector in emerging economies. In 2025, 4 new projects in Peru, South Africa, Indonesia, and the Philippines kicked off the second program phase.

Setting a New Transparency Standard for the Cosmetic Industry: “EcoBeautyScore” Launch in 2025

Consumers and End-Users

As part of a global coalition, Beiersdorf launched the “EcoBeautyScore”, a new industry-wide rating system which makes the environmental impact of cosmetic products visible.

  • 99% of NIVEA Face Care products received A and B scores.2
  • 100% of Eucerin Face Care products achieved A and B scores.

Further Implementation of Advanced Water Recovery Technologies

Water

Since 2023, we have introduced solutions such as closed-circuit reverse osmosis (CCRO), and closed-loop water systems at selected production sites. These technologies help to maximize water reuse and reduce freshwater dependency.

Expanding Certification in Palm Oil Supply Chain

Affected Communities Target Achieved

In 2025, we successfully concluded the second phase of our palm oil project in West Kalimantan, Indonesia. Working with the WWF and Evonik, we supported 201 smallholders in certifying their land under “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il” (RSPO) and obtaining direct access to a mill. A total of 357 hectares of plantation area are now RSPO-certified.

Supplier Engagement in Our Shea Supply Chain

Workers in the Value Chain

5+ years of collaboration with our supplier AAK for advancing economic empowerment for shea-collecting women while improving environmental impact:

  • 10,500 women shea collectors reached with trainings to strengthen financial skills and business knowledge.
  • 12,103 cookstoves built – reducing firewood use, CO2e emissions, smoke inhalation, and water needs in shea processing.

CSRD – Corporate Sustainability Reporting Directive
The Corporate Sustainability Reporting Directive (CSRD) is an EU directive that requires companies to produce more comprehensive and standardized reports on their sustainability performance, including environmental, social, and governance (ESG) aspects.
ESRS – European Sustainability Reporting Standards
The European Sustainability Reporting Standards (ESRS) are a set of binding reporting standards developed under the CSRD to help companies uniformly and thoroughly disclose their sustainability information in the areas of environmental, social, and governance (ESG).
